Responsibilities

~1 min read
  • Serve as the primary point of contact for a diverse portfolio of customers, providing day-to-day support and strategic guidance.
  • Lead training webinars and customer calls, ensuring clients are well-equipped to leverage Axon’s solutions.
  • Develop a deep understanding of Axon’s product ecosystem and guide customers through seamless implementation.
  • Share industry best practices to proactively address customer needs and drive product adoption.
  • Collaborate with Axon’s Support team and other cross-functional teams to manage and resolve customer escalations.
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ent professional experience.
  • 3+ years in a customer-facing role, preferably in SaaS, technology, or a related field.
  • Salesforce Case experience
  • Proven track record of building and maintaining strong customer relationships.
  • Self-motivated, team-oriented, and customer-obsessed, with a drive to exceed expectations.
  • Exceptional communication skills—both verbal and written—along with strong organizational and presentation abilities.
  • Proven capacity to efficiently manage heavy caseloads in a fast-paced environment while maintaining attention to detail.

Axon Enterprise, Inc. develops technology and weapons products for military, law enforcement, and civilians, including TASER devices, body-worn cameras, and cloud-based evidence management software.
